temsatl : cut / slice / sever (by knife)

Part of speech: verb animate transitive
Translation: He/she cuts him/her
Gloss: cut
Gloss: slice
Gloss: sever (by knife)
Example:
Text: Je tmg temsatl a'papi'l aq teluet "nige' alo'pia".
Translation: He/she even cuts the rope first, and then says "now you can swing around".

Pronunciation guide: dem·sa·dêl
Alternate grammatical form:
tems'g — I cut him/her — (first person singular animate subject, third person singular animate object)
